type Hook ¶
type Hook struct {
Name string `protobuf:"bytes,1,opt,name=name,proto3" json:"name,omitempty"`
// Kind is the Kubernetes kind.
Kind string `protobuf:"bytes,2,opt,name=kind,proto3" json:"kind,omitempty"`
// Path is the chart-relative path to the template.
Path string `protobuf:"bytes,3,opt,name=path,proto3" json:"path,omitempty"`
// Manifest is the manifest contents.
Manifest string `protobuf:"bytes,4,opt,name=manifest,proto3" json:"manifest,omitempty"`
// Events are the events that this hook fires on.
Events []Hook_Event `protobuf:"varint,5,rep,packed,name=events,proto3,enum=hapi.release.Hook_Event" json:"events,omitempty"`
// LastRun indicates the date/time this was last run.
LastRun *timestamp.Timestamp `protobuf:"bytes,6,opt,name=last_run,json=lastRun,proto3" json:"last_run,omitempty"`
// Weight indicates the sort order for execution among similar Hook type
Weight int32 `protobuf:"varint,7,opt,name=weight,proto3" json:"weight,omitempty"`
// DeletePolicies are the policies that indicate when to delete the hook
DeletePolicies []Hook_DeletePolicy `` /* 147-byte string literal not displayed */
// DeleteTimeout indicates how long to wait for a resource to be deleted before timing out
DeleteTimeout int64 `protobuf:"varint,9,opt,name=delete_timeout,json=deleteTimeout,proto3" json:"delete_timeout,omitempty"`
XXX_NoUnkeyedLiteral struct{} `json:"-"`
XXX_unrecognized []byte `json:"-"`
XXX_sizecache int32 `json:"-"`
}
Hook defines a hook object.

type Release ¶
type Release struct {
// Name is the name of the release
Name string `protobuf:"bytes,1,opt,name=name,proto3" json:"name,omitempty"`
// Info provides information about a release
Info *Info `protobuf:"bytes,2,opt,name=info,proto3" json:"info,omitempty"`
// Chart is the chart that was released.
Chart *chart.Chart `protobuf:"bytes,3,opt,name=chart,proto3" json:"chart,omitempty"`
// Config is the set of extra Values added to the chart.
// These values override the default values inside of the chart.
Config *chart.Config `protobuf:"bytes,4,opt,name=config,proto3" json:"config,omitempty"`
// Manifest is the string representation of the rendered template.
Manifest string `protobuf:"bytes,5,opt,name=manifest,proto3" json:"manifest,omitempty"`
// Hooks are all of the hooks declared for this release.
Hooks []*Hook `protobuf:"bytes,6,rep,name=hooks,proto3" json:"hooks,omitempty"`
// Version is an int32 which represents the version of the release.
Version int32 `protobuf:"varint,7,opt,name=version,proto3" json:"version,omitempty"`
// Namespace is the kubernetes namespace of the release.
Namespace string `protobuf:"bytes,8,opt,name=namespace,proto3" json:"namespace,omitempty"`
XXX_NoUnkeyedLiteral struct{} `json:"-"`
XXX_unrecognized []byte `json:"-"`
XXX_sizecache int32 `json:"-"`
}
Release describes a deployment of a chart, together with the chart and the variables used to deploy that chart.

type Status_Code ¶
type Status_Code int32
const (
// Status_UNKNOWN indicates that a release is in an uncertain state.
Status_UNKNOWN Status_Code = 0
// Status_DEPLOYED indicates that the release has been pushed to Kubernetes.
Status_DEPLOYED Status_Code = 1
// Status_DELETED indicates that a release has been deleted from Kubernetes.
Status_DELETED Status_Code = 2
// Status_SUPERSEDED indicates that this release object is outdated and a newer one exists.
Status_SUPERSEDED Status_Code = 3
// Status_FAILED indicates that the release was not successfully deployed.
Status_FAILED Status_Code = 4
// Status_DELETING indicates that a delete operation is underway.
Status_DELETING Status_Code = 5
// Status_PENDING_INSTALL indicates that an install operation is underway.
Status_PENDING_INSTALL Status_Code = 6
// Status_PENDING_UPGRADE indicates that an upgrade operation is underway.
Status_PENDING_UPGRADE Status_Code = 7
// Status_PENDING_ROLLBACK indicates that a rollback operation is underway.
Status_PENDING_ROLLBACK Status_Code = 8
)
